China and Pakistan have announced a renewed commitment to enhance their collaboration in key sectors, particularly infrastructure and mining. This strategic partnership aims to bolster economic ties and stimulate growth in both nations, as they navigate the complexities of regional development and investment.

Strengthening Infrastructure Development

The two countries have identified infrastructure development as a cornerstone of their cooperation. Recent discussions highlighted several ongoing and upcoming projects that are expected to improve connectivity and trade between China and Pakistan.

Among the most significant initiatives is the China-Pakistan Economic Corridor (CPEC), which serves as a critical framework for investment in infrastructure. CPEC encompasses a network of roads, railways, and energy projects designed to facilitate trade and bolster economic activity across the region.

Officials from both nations have expressed optimism about the potential impact of these infrastructure projects. They believe that improved logistics and transportation networks will enhance trade not only between China and Pakistan but also with other countries in the region. This aligns with China's broader Belt and Road Initiative, which aims to enhance global trade connectivity through significant investments in infrastructure.

Mining Sector Collaboration

In addition to infrastructure, China and Pakistan are also looking to strengthen their cooperation in the mining sector. Both countries possess rich mineral resources, and collaborative efforts in this area could yield substantial economic benefits.

During recent talks, representatives discussed various mining projects that could attract Chinese investment in Pakistan's mineral resources. This partnership is seen as a way to harness Pakistan's rich deposits of coal, copper, and other minerals, which could be crucial for China's industrial needs.

The mining sector's growth could also contribute to job creation and economic development within Pakistan, as the country seeks to capitalize on its natural resources. By leveraging Chinese expertise and investment, Pakistan aims to modernize its mining operations and increase efficiency.

Trade and Economic Integration

The renewed commitment to cooperate on infrastructure and mining is part of a broader strategy to enhance trade and economic integration between China and Pakistan. Both nations recognize the importance of a stable and prosperous economic relationship, particularly in the context of regional dynamics.

Trade between China and Pakistan has seen significant growth in recent years, and the governments are keen to expand this further. By investing in infrastructure and resource extraction, both countries hope to create a more conducive environment for trade.

Officials have indicated that these efforts will not only benefit the two countries but also contribute to regional stability and economic growth. Enhanced trade routes and resource availability could facilitate better access to markets for both nations and their neighbors.

The collaboration between China and Pakistan reflects a strategic alignment that is poised to evolve as both countries navigate the complexities of the global economic landscape.

In conclusion, the pledge between China and Pakistan to deepen cooperation in infrastructure and mining represents a significant step toward strengthening their economic partnership. With ongoing projects and future initiatives, both nations are poised to benefit from increased investment, enhanced trade, and greater regional connectivity. As these developments unfold, they will likely play a crucial role in shaping the economic landscape of Eurasia.
